China vs. USA vs. Europe: Where to Source Your Private Label Squeeze Tubes in 2027

If you are launching a skincare, hair care, or cosmetic line, one decision will impact your margins, lead times, and brand perception more than almost any other: where to source your packaging.

Specifically, when it comes to private label squeeze tubes, you have three dominant regions to choose from: China, the United States, and Europe. Each offers distinct advantages in cost, quality, speed, sustainability credentials, and minimum order quantities (MOQs).

In this guide, we compare these three sourcing destinations across 10 critical factors. By the end, you will know exactly which region is right for your brand—whether you are a bootstrapped startup or an established beauty house. What Makes a Great Squeeze Tube Manufacturer?

Before comparing regions, it helps to know what you are looking for in a custom squeeze tube supplier. The best suppliers offer:

  • Material options – LDPE, HDPE, PCR (post-consumer recycled), laminated, or bioplastic.

  • Customization – Tube diameter, length, orifice size, cap style, and decoration (silk-screening, labeling, soft-touch coating).

  • MOQ flexibility – From 5,000 units for startups to 500,000+ for mass production.

  • Quality control – Consistent wall thickness, leak-proof seals, and tamper-evident options.

  • Sustainability – Recyclable mono-materials, PCR content, or certified biobased plastics.

1. China: The Cost and Scale Leader

China remains the world's factory for wholesale cosmetic tube production. With thousands of squeeze tube manufacturer facilities concentrated in Guangdong, Zhejiang, and Jiangsu provinces, China offers unmatched economies of scale.

Advantages of Sourcing Squeeze Tubes from China

Factor China Performance
Cost per unit ★★★★★ (Lowest, often 30–50% cheaper than USA/Europe)
MOQ flexibility ★★★☆☆ (Typically 10,000–50,000 units, but some accept 5,000)
Customization capability ★★★★★ (Virtually unlimited: custom molds, complex shapes, decorative finishes)
Speed to prototype ★★★★☆ (Sample tooling in 10–20 days)
Mass production lead time ★★★★☆ (30–45 days for 50,000+ units)
Sustainability options ★★★☆☆ (Growing, but verify certifications)
Communication & IP protection ★★☆☆☆ (Can be challenging; use verified suppliers and NDAs)

Best for:

  • High-volume brands (50,000+ units per SKU).

  • Complex custom shapes (pearl-shaped, oval, flat oval, or ergonomic squeeze tubes).

  • Budget-conscious startups scaling quickly.

  • Brands not requiring urgent reorders (shipping takes 4–6 weeks by sea).

Realistic Example:

A brand orders 100,000 custom squeeze tubes with soft-touch coating and silk-screened logo. Cost per tube: $0.12–0.25. Total packaging cost: $12,000–25,000. Tooling fee for a new shape: $1,500–3,000. Lead time: 45 days production + 35 days shipping = 80 days total.

Risks to Manage:

  • Ocean freight costs have become volatile.

  • Quality inconsistency between batches (request pre-shipment inspections).

  • Longer reorder lead times (ship 8–12 weeks).

Top Chinese squeeze tube manufacturer hubs:

  • Yuyao (Zhejiang) – Known for injection molding and tube caps.

  • Guangzhou (Guangdong) – Cosmetic packaging cluster; excellent for decoration (metallic printing, soft-touch).

  • Shanghai – Higher quality but higher prices; good for premium laminated tubes.


2. United States: Speed, Quality, and Low MOQs

For many small to mid-sized beauty brands, the USA offers a compelling alternative to China. American custom squeeze tube supplier companies focus on rapid turnaround, lower minimums, and domestic quality control.

Advantages of Sourcing Squeeze Tubes from the USA

Factor USA Performance
Cost per unit ★★☆☆☆ (2–3x higher than China)
MOQ flexibility ★★★★★ (Many suppliers accept 3,000–10,000 units)
Customization capability ★★★★☆ (Good, but fewer mold options than China)
Speed to prototype ★★★★★ (Samples in 5–10 days)
Mass production lead time ★★★★★ (10–20 days for standard tubes)
Sustainability options ★★★★☆ (Strong PCR programs; US-made recycled content)
Communication & IP protection ★★★★★ (No language barrier; strong legal framework)

Best for:

  • Startups needing low MOQ squeeze tubes (3,000–10,000 units).

  • Brands that reorder frequently (2–3 weeks lead time).

  • “Made in USA” labeling (marketing advantage for domestic consumers).

  • Faster speed-to-market (launch in 6–8 weeks vs. 16+ weeks from China).

Realistic Example:

A small organic skincare brand orders 5,000 private label squeeze tubes in white LDPE with a simple one-color screen print. Cost per tube: $0.60–1.20. Total: $3,000–6,000. Tooling: often waived if using stock tube diameters. Lead time: 15 days production + 5 days ground shipping = 20 days total.

Top US squeeze tube manufacturers:

  • Tubed Products, LLC (Massachusetts) – High-quality laminated and plastic tubes.

  • Montebello Packaging (Kentucky & Virginia) – Aluminum and laminate tubes; large-scale.

  • Raepak (California) – Low MOQs, fast turnaround, great for startups.

  • Viva Healthcare Packaging (Illinois) – Wide range of squeeze tubes, including airless.

Downsides:

  • Significantly higher per-unit cost (often 2–3x China).

  • Fewer exotic finishing options (e.g., flocked applicators, micro vibrators, sponge tips).

  • Limited availability of complex custom shapes without expensive tooling.


3. Europe: Premium Sustainability & Aesthetic Leadership

If your brand competes on luxury, sustainability, or clinical dermatological credibility, Europe—particularly Germany, Italy, France, and the UK—is the gold standard for squeeze tube manufacturer quality.

Advantages of Sourcing Squeeze Tubes from Europe

Factor Europe Performance
Cost per unit ★☆☆☆☆ (Highest, often 3–4x China, 1.5–2x USA)
MOQ flexibility ★★☆☆☆ (Typically 15,000–30,000 units; few low-MOQ options)
Customization capability ★★★★★ (World-class for high-end decoration and sustainable materials)
Speed to prototype ★★★☆☆ (2–4 weeks for premium samples)
Mass production lead time ★★★☆☆ (30–45 days)
Sustainability options ★★★★★ (Industry-leading: PCR, biobased, mono-material, certified compostable)
Communication & IP protection ★★★★★ (Excellent)

Best for:

  • Luxury skincare and cosmeceutical brands.

  • Brands requiring advanced sustainable packaging (e.g., 100% PCR or bio-circular materials).

  • Products sold in EU markets where local sourcing simplifies compliance (REACH, EU Plastic Regulation).

  • Brands willing to pay a premium for “Made in Italy/Germany/France” cachet.

Realistic Example:

A premium German natural cosmetics brand orders 50,000 custom squeeze tubes made from 50% PCR material with a soft-touch, matte finish and recessed labeling. Cost per tube: $0.90–1.80. Total: $45,000–90,000. Tooling: $2,000–6,000. Lead time: 40 days production + 7 days shipping within EU.

Top European squeeze tube manufacturers:

  • Linhardt (Germany) – High-end laminate and plastic tubes; strong sustainability focus.

  • Albéa (France – global but with strong EU presence) – Massive supplier; innovative eco-tubes.

  • Tubex (Germany) – Aluminum and laminate tubes, pharmaceutical-grade quality.

  • Essel Propack (Europe division) – Specializes in laminated tubes for beauty and oral care.

Downsides:

  • Highest cost per unit.

  • Fewer suppliers willing to work with very small brands (under 20,000 units).

  • Longer lead times than the USA (but shorter than China by sea).


Head-to-Head Comparison Table: China vs. USA vs. Europe

Factor China 🇨🇳 USA 🇺🇸 Europe 🇪🇺
Cost per unit (10k–50k units) $0.10–0.35 $0.50–1.20 $0.80–1.80
Typical MOQ (units) 10,000–50,000 3,000–10,000 15,000–30,000
Lead time (production + transit) 70–100 days 15–25 days 40–60 days
Low MOQ friendly? No (rarely under 5k) Yes (many under 5k) Rarely
Custom mold capabilities Excellent, low cost Good, higher cost Excellent, high cost
Sustainability innovation Growing, mixed Strong World-leading
Ease of communication Varies (use agent) Excellent Very good
Shipping cost impact High (ocean freight) Low (ground freight) Medium (EU ground)
Best for... High volume, low cost, complex shapes Low MOQ, fast turnaround, "Made in USA" Premium, sustainability, EU market credibility

How to Choose the Right Sourcing Region for Your Brand

Use this decision tree:

Choose China if:

  • Your first order is 25,000+ units per SKU.

  • You need an unusual custom shape (pearl, flat oval, heart-shaped, etc.).

  • Your target retail price is under $15, so packaging cost must be under $0.30.

  • You can plan inventory 3–4 months in advance.

Choose the USA if:

  • Your first order is 3,000–15,000 units.

  • You need tubes in 2–3 weeks, not 3 months.

  • You want to avoid ocean freight and customs complexity.

  • “Made in USA” is a selling point to your customers.

Choose Europe if:

  • You are selling primarily in the EU (faster shipping, lower import costs).

  • Sustainability is your #1 brand pillar (PCR, compostable, mono-material).

  • Your product is premium or luxury (price point $30+).

  • You need pharmaceutical-grade or dermatological-quality assurance.


Hybrid Sourcing Strategy (Best of All Worlds)

Many successful brands do not pick just one region. They use a hybrid model:

  1. Prototyping & small batch testing → USA (fast, low MOQ).

  2. Scaling to mid-volume → Europe (if premium/sustainable) or stay USA.

  3. Mass production for core SKUs → China (cost efficiency).

  4. Premium / limited editions → Europe (luxury finishes).

Example: A clean beauty brand launches its first two lip balm squeeze tubes with a US supplier (5,000 units). After proving demand, they move their hero SKU (hand cream tube) to China for 100,000 units to reduce COGS by 60%. They keep their luxury face mask tube sourced from Italy for brand prestige.

No single custom squeeze tube supplier is objectively best. The right wholesale cosmetic tube partner depends entirely on your brand’s stage, budget, volume, and values.

Before committing, order sample tubes from at least two suppliers per region. Test for:

  • Wall thickness and squeeze feel.

  • Seal integrity (fill with water, squeeze hard).

  • Print quality (scratch test).

  • Cap fit and closure.

Then, make your decision based on data, not just price.


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Can I get private label squeeze tubes with MOQ under 5,000 units?

Yes, but only in the USA (and a few European suppliers at premium pricing). Expect to pay $0.80–1.50 per tube.

2. Are Chinese squeeze tubes safe for skincare?

Yes, if you use a certified squeeze tube manufacturer with ISO 9001 and GMP (Good Manufacturing Practices) certification. Always request a Certificate of Analysis (COA) for material safety.

3. Which region offers the best sustainable squeeze tubes?

Europe, specifically Germany and France. Look for suppliers offering mono-material PE tubes (recyclable as a class) or tubes with 50%+ PCR content.

4. How much does a custom mold for a squeeze tube cost?

  • China: $1,000–4,000

  • USA: $4,000–12,000

  • Europe: $5,000–15,000

5. What is the lead time for a reorder from China vs. USA?

  • China reorder (sea freight): 60–75 days

  • USA reorder (ground freight): 10–20 days
